by Kayla Tirrell (April 23, 2024) – Many thanks to Kayla for the opportunity to read this very sweet second chance love story.
Macy and Nate met during their high school days at a pioneer reenactment camp vacation. They were two very different people. Macy was a city girl who was privileged and an only child, while Nate came from a big family, was homeschooled, and lived in a rural area where they grew their own vegetables. They started as friends, but their relationship soon turned into a love story. As they transitioned from a high school romance to a college love story, they planned their future together, everything seemed perfect until Macy broke up with Nate and cut all ties.
Years later, Nate and Macy were reunited for the first time as members of Nate’s sister’s wedding party. They were forced to confront the truth behind what drove them apart and their unresolved feelings for each other. The story is told in a dual timeline that bounces between the present day and the beginning of their relationship. Macy and Nate are adorable characters, and the author does an excellent job of adapting her writing style between the timelines, making it easy to feel the young teens’ emotions in the flashbacks and the young adults’ feelings in the present day.
Although this is a sweet, closed-door romance, the events at the core of the story are weightier. These events and their discussion in the present both occur off-page. I wish the author had included a bit more of it, but I understand the rationale behind her choice. Overall, this was a very cute and quick read.
